How they compare
Ecuador currently reports 1 against 1 in Trinidad and Tobago, a difference of 0.
The two have swapped places 9 times across 126 shared years of data; in 1900 it was Ecuador ahead.
Ecuador ranks 1st and Trinidad and Tobago ranks 1st of 176 countries.
Across the 13 decades both report, Ecuador averaged higher in 6 and Trinidad and Tobago in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Ecuador | Trinidad and Tobago |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1900s | 0.6 | 0 | 0.6 | Ecuador |
| 1910s | 0.9 | 0 | 0.9 | Ecuador |
| 1920s | 0.9 | 0 | 0.9 | Ecuador |
| 1930s | 0.7 | 0 | 0.7 | Ecuador |
| 1940s | 0.7 | 0 | 0.7 | Ecuador |
| 1950s | 1 | 0.4 | 0.6 | Ecuador |
| 1960s | 0.5 | 1 | 0.5 | Trinidad and Tobago |
| 1970s | 0.3 | 1 | 0.7 | Trinidad and Tobago |
| 1980s | 1 | 1 | 0 | — |
| 1990s | 1 | 1 | 0 | — |
| 2000s | 1 | 1 | 0 | — |
| 2010s | 1 | 1 | 0 | — |
| 2020s | 1 | 1 | 0 | — |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Data by Lührmann et al. (2018) and V-Dem. "Chief executive" is defined here as the head of state or the head of government, whoever has more power over the appointment and dismissal of cabinet ministers.
